IDG Ventures India invests 2 mn $ in Manthan Systems
Bangalore, Mar 22 (UNI) IDG Ventures India, an US Dollar 150 million early-stage technology venture capital fund, today announced its first investment of two million Dollar in Manthan Systems, a retail industry focused Business Intelligence and Analytics software products company.
IDG Ventures India Vice-Chairman and Managing Director Sudhir Sethi would join the Board of Directors of Manthan Systems, according to a company release here.
''As a fund strategy one of our key investment areas is software products, within which the briskly growing BI and Analytics market with a projected 2010 size of US Dollar ten billion is very encouraging,'' Mr Sethi said, adding that ''We find Manthan to be a highly differentiated and leading edge player in offering domain centric solutions to this global market.'' ''The investment by IDG would help Manthan realise its vision of being a global leader in retail analytics,'' Manthan Systems Managing Director and CEO Atul Jalan said.
